This is a drawing of figures gathered within an architectural interior. The central figures engage in dynamic interaction. They are adorned in historical attire. In the background, above the main figures, more scenes are illustrated. The style is intricate, detailed, and linear, drawing viewers' focus to the composition's movement and setting.
